It kinda seems weird that a low melting point metal (gold amalgam) has the overheat temp bonus instead of wolframite. But it did create a nice scenario before where you had 4 available metals and each had it`s own specific use.

Copper ore was saved for exosuits.

Gold amalgam was saved for overheat resistant stuff and later for oxylite production, sometimes in the midgame for less heat intensive metal refining like before you got oil as coolant.

Wolframite was saved for space usage since rocket heat won`t melt it. Tungsten is the only viable material for automation wires in the launch silo. Also useful for heat transfer from magma.

Iron was used for everything else, since it`s free once you breach space.

Now that we got new metals like lead and aluminum (and that exosuits don`t require copper ore anymore) i wish we get some sort of different usage for each metal again.
